Why These Are the Top Flooring Installers Contractors in Mayhill

The flooring installation market for the Mayhill, NM area is characterized by a low density of specialized contractors due to its rural and mountainous setting. Residents typically rely on a small number of highly-regarded local craftsmen from Cloudcroft or larger, established companies from Alamogordo. The level of competition is moderate, but the quality of the top-tier providers is very high, as they survive on reputation and word-of-mouth in a tight-knit community. Service providers are generally versatile, often handling multiple types of flooring and related repair work. Pricing tends to be at a premium compared to larger cities, reflecting travel time for contractors from Alamogordo and the specialized nature of the local tradespeople. It is common for providers to charge a trip fee for service calls to Mayhill. Overall, while options are limited, the available top-tier contractors provide professional, high-quality service that meets the needs of the community.

1How does Mayhill's high-desert climate and elevation affect my choice of flooring material?

Mayhill's dry climate, significant temperature swings, and low humidity are crucial factors. Solid hardwood is prone to excessive shrinking and gapping here, so we strongly recommend engineered wood, luxury vinyl plank (LVP), or tile, which are dimensionally stable. Proper acclimation of materials in your home for at least 72 hours before installation is non-negotiable to prevent warping or buckling.

2What is the typical cost range for professional flooring installation in the Mayhill area?

Installation costs vary by material but generally range from $3-$8 per square foot for labor. Simpler installations like laminate or sheet vinyl fall on the lower end, while complex tile work or intricate hardwood patterns are higher. Overall project costs are influenced by the remote nature of Mayhill, as contractors may include a travel fee for the 30+ mile trip from larger supplier hubs like Alamogordo or Ruidoso.

3Are there specific seasonal considerations for scheduling a flooring installation in Mayhill?

Yes, planning around seasons is wise. Late spring through early fall is ideal, as winter conditions on Highway 130/656 can be unpredictable, potentially delaying material deliveries and crew arrival. Furthermore, installing flooring before the peak summer heat allows for proper acclimation in a more controlled indoor environment, which is critical for material stability.

4What should I look for when choosing a local flooring installer serving Mayhill?

Prioritize licensed and insured contractors familiar with Otero County's building codes. Verify they have specific experience with our climate's challenges. Ask for local references in the Sacramento Mountains area and confirm they handle necessary permits, especially for any structural subfloor work. A reputable installer will conduct a thorough in-home assessment to account for your home's unique conditions.

5My home has a well or septic system. Are there special precautions for flooring installation?

Absolutely. For homes on well water, immediate cleanup of any water used during installation (like for setting tile) is critical to avoid overtaxing your system. For septic systems, ensure installers are informed so heavy equipment like floor sanders or pallets of material are not driven over the septic field, which could damage pipes and tanks buried in the often rocky soil.
